In this forum we often see sequences in which the rhythm of the music and the positions of the transitions do not correspond. Here, this problem has been avoided by choosing very long transition times. This works well in the beginning, but towards the end the uniformity (whatever here may be the correct word) of blending is not what I would prefer. There I would have liked to see more interaction between music and transitions.
